Can You Use Niacinamide with Retinol?

Yes, you can use niacinamide with retinol! In fact, pairing these two ingredients can deliver incredible benefits for your skin. Retinol, known for its anti-aging and skin-renewing properties, can sometimes cause irritation, especially for those with sensitive skin. This is where niacinamide cream comes in. Niacinamide (Vitamin B3) soothes the skin, reduces redness, and helps improve the skin barrier, making it the perfect companion to retinol in your skincare routine.

The Benefits of Niacinamide for Different Skin Types

Whether you have dry, oily, or combination skin, niacinamide is versatile and beneficial for all. Here’s why:

  1. Is Niacinamide Good for Dry Skin? Niacinamide helps to strengthen the skin’s moisture barrier, making it an excellent option for those with dry skin. It helps retain moisture and prevents water loss, leaving your skin soft and hydrated. When combined with a niacinamide and vitamin C serum, you can boost your skin’s radiance while reducing dark spots.

  2. Is Niacinamide Good for Oily Skin? Absolutely! Niacinamide is known for balancing oil production, which helps reduce excess sebum, making it a fantastic option for oily or acne-prone skin. Regular use of niacinamide cream can visibly reduce the appearance of pores and control shine.
